Introduction

Case Studies on Transport Policy, published by Elsevier, is an influential journal in the fields of transport policy, urban studies, and geographic planning. With its ISSN 2213-624X and E-ISSN 2213-6258, this quarterly journal has consistently maintained a strong impact within its scope, attaining Q1 rankings in Geography, Planning and Development and Urban Studies, as well as a Q2 ranking in Transportation for 2023. The journal provides a platform for high-quality research and practical case studies that contribute significantly to the understanding and improvement of transport systems and policies worldwide. Its rigorous peer-review process ensures that published articles are of the highest academic standard, appealing to researchers, policy-makers, and professionals alike. With a strong presence in several social sciences categories, the journal ranks highly in Scopus, positioning itself as a critical resource for those engaged in the strategic development and analysis of transport solutions. Located in Amsterdam, Netherlands, it aims to bridge the gap between research and real-world applications, facilitating knowledge exchange and innovative strategies in transport policy.
